AS and LIKE are both used to describe similarities, but have different grammatical uses. AS is used before prepositional phrases and to connect two clauses, while LIKE is used in informal styles to connect clauses instead of AS. LIKE is also used informally instead of AS IF. In formal styles, LIKE should not be used as a conjunction.

Melina Matsoukas is a music video director known for her work with Rihanna and Beyoncé. Her videos are characterized by loud colors, black and white imagery, and widescreen cinematography. She often visually represents lyrics from the songs through stylized retro models and bold colors or contrasts between black and white and the energetic music. Examples of her signature styles are cited from several of her most famous music videos.
